59E59 Theaters presents The New York City premiere of SMALL WORLD, written by Frederick Stroppel and directed by Joe Brancato.

When Walt Disney hears "The Rite of Spring," he envisions the creation of the earth, volcanoes and, of course, dinosaurs. But composer Igor Stravinsky has another vision altogether. In this "provocative comedy" (The New York Times), we go behind the scenes of Disney's classic Fantasia, where the dinosaurs aren't the only ones doing battle.

The cast features Stephen D'Ambrose (August: Osage County national tour) as Stravinsky and Mark Shanahan (Broadway's The 39 Steps) as Walt Disney.


SMALL WORLD begins performances on Wednesday, September 13 for a limited engagement through Saturday, October 7.
